Why Choose Clinical Rotations in the USA?

 

1. Exposure to the U.S. Healthcare System

 

The U.S. healthcare system is one of the most advanced and structured in the world. Clinical rotations allow international students to learn about the latest medical technologies, evidence-based practices, and patient management systems.

 

2. Enhances Residency Applications

 

A strong application for residency in the USA requires hands-on clinical experience in an American hospital or clinic. Clinical rotations provide students with valuable Letters of Recommendation (LORs) from U.S. physicians, which can strengthen their residency applications.

 

3. Hands-On Experience in Patient Care

 

Unlike classroom-based learning, clinical rotations provide direct patient interaction, improving clinical skills and confidence in handling real-world medical scenarios.

 

4. Networking and Mentorship Opportunities

 

Engaging with experienced physicians and medical professionals helps students gain insights into medical specialties, career paths, and best practices in healthcare.

Step 3: Obtain Required Documentation

 

Prepare essential documents such as:

 

Medical school transcript

 

Proof of enrollment

 

CV/Resume

 

Letter of Good Standing from your medical school

 

Immunization records

2. Do I need a visa for clinical rotations in the USA?

 

Yes, international students typically require a B1/B2 visa or another appropriate visa category to participate in clinical rotations. Houston Medical Clerkship provides guidance on visa requirements and application processes.
